Understanding the Purpose of Your Pinned Post: Before diving into headline creation, it's crucial to define your objective. What do you want your pinned post to achieve? Are you aiming to drive traffic to your latest blog post? Showcase your most popular product? Highlight a specific service? Perhaps you want to increase email sign-ups or promote a new course. Clearly defining your goal will inform the tone, style, and keywords used in your headline.

Keywords are Key: Just like in SEO, keyword research is essential for pinned posts. Think about the terms your target audience uses when searching for information related to your niche. Utilize tools like Google Keyword Planner, Ahrefs, or SEMrush to identify relevant keywords with decent search volume. Incorporate these keywords naturally into your headline without sacrificing readability. Avoid keyword stuffing – this will hurt your engagement rather than help it.

Types of Pinned Post Headlines: Different approaches work best for different goals. Consider these headline types:
Benefit-Driven Headlines: Focus on the value your audience will receive. Instead of "New Blog Post," try "Unlock the Secret to [Desired Outcome]".
Intriguing Question Headlines: Spark curiosity and encourage clicks. For example, "Is Your [Problem] Holding You Back?" or "Want to [Desired Result]?">
Numbered List Headlines: These provide a clear structure and offer a sense of value ("5 Tips to Improve Your [Skill]").
How-To Headlines: Guide your audience to a solution ("How to [Solve a Problem]").
News-Worthy Headlines: Announce important updates or releases ("Exciting News! We've Launched [New Product]").

Crafting Compelling Copy: Your headline is only the first step. The accompanying text in your pinned post should reinforce the message and provide context. Use strong visuals (images or videos) that complement your headline and attract attention. Keep your text concise and easy to read, highlighting the key benefits and call to action.

A/B Testing for Optimal Results: Once you've crafted a few headline options, don't just settle for the first one. A/B testing is crucial for determining which headline performs best. Use your social media platform's analytics to track engagement metrics like clicks, shares, and comments. Experiment with different headline styles, lengths, and keywords to optimize your pinned post's performance.

Examples of High-Performing Pinned Post Headlines:
For a blog post about productivity: "Boost Your Productivity by 30% with These 7 Simple Strategies"
For a new product launch: "Introducing the Revolutionary [Product Name] - Transform Your [Area of Life] Today!"
For a lead magnet: "Download Your Free Guide to [Topic] and Start Seeing Results Now!"
For a webinar announcement: "Join Us LIVE! Learn [Skill] and Achieve [Result] in Our Exclusive Webinar"

Common Mistakes to Avoid:
Vague Headlines: Avoid generic statements that don't clearly communicate the value proposition.
Too Long Headlines: Keep your headlines concise and to the point. Shorter is often better.
Lack of Clarity: Ensure your headline accurately reflects the content of your pinned post.
Ignoring Your Audience: Tailor your headlines to the specific interests and needs of your target audience.

Regularly Update Your Pinned Post: Your pinned post shouldn't be static. Keep it fresh and relevant by updating it regularly. This ensures that you're always showcasing your most valuable content and driving engagement. Consider updating your pinned post every few weeks or months, depending on your content strategy and audience engagement.
